Thank you so much to curator Penelope Gebhardt and gallerist Chiara Finnigan @SilverleafArtBox for developing and delivering the amazing #HOLDINGGROUND art exhibition. The project raised $75,500 for our community’s #SaveArthursSeat campaign!


Thank you to the wonderful artists who took part in the exhibition and to collaborating partners Montalto Vineyard and Merricks General Wine Store, and the many people who purchased art, made a donation or supported the initiative behind the scenes.


Lockdowns made it hard for us to get together until this week but the funds were received on June 18.



Volunteers Mark Fancett and Michelle de la Coeur who have worked tirelessly on the Save Arthurs Seat community campaign, were pleased to accept the cheque on behalf of Save Arthurs Seat. They are pictured here (left) with Penelope (second from right) and Chiara (right).




“We are incredibly grateful for this upswell of support. It boosted our campaign tremendously. It tells us that people care deeply about the conservation of Wonga/Arthurs Seat,”

said Mark, who is president of the Peninsula Preservation Group.


The funds raised helped us get our message out, including publishing full page open letters in The Age and the MP News signed by 122 doctors highlighting the health risks of the Ross Trust’s planned massive quarry on Arthurs Seat.


The funds have also helped us initiate preliminary studies for the Environmental Effects Statement.
